CHAPTER_2

Simple Sounds of the Alphabet

Children's knowledge of letter names and shapes is a strong predictor of their success in learning to read. Knowing letter names is strongly related to children's ability to remember the forms of written words and their ability to treat words as sequences of letters.

 

CHAPTER_3

Composed Sounds + Blended Sounds

Blending is a crucial skill in learning to read since being able to mentally join speech sounds together to make words helps students to decode unfamiliar words using letter-sound patterns when reading.

CHAPTER_4

Frequent Words Decoding and Practice

If a student can identify most words in a written text, they are more likely to become more interested to continue reading. Being able to recognize and read high frequency words can make reading and writing easier for children in the early years of their educational life.

 

CHAPTER_5

Short Stories:
Reading Comprehension

Reading comprehension is the foundation for all other academic skills. It helps children build vocabulary, learn about the world, and understand complex concepts.
